The probability of dying among youth ages 20-24 years in Vanuatu currently stands at 5.3, indicating a decrease of 0.1 (-1.9%) since 2021.

Vanuatu Probability of dying among youth between 1990 and 2022
Period | Probability of dying among youth | Change |
---|---|---|
2022 | 5.3 | 0.1 |
2021 | 5.4 | 0.0 |
2020 | 5.4 | 0.1 |
2019 | 5.5 | 0.0 |
2018 | 5.5 | 0.1 |
2017 | 5.6 | 0.0 |
2016 | 5.6 | 0.1 |
2015 | 5.7 | 0.0 |
2014 | 5.7 | 0.1 |
2013 | 5.8 | 0.1 |
2012 | 5.9 | 0.0 |
2011 | 5.9 | 0.1 |
2010 | 6.0 | 0.1 |
2009 | 6.1 | 0.1 |
2008 | 6.2 | 0.1 |
2007 | 6.3 | 0.1 |
2006 | 6.4 | 0.1 |
2005 | 6.5 | 0.0 |
2004 | 6.5 | 0.0 |
2003 | 6.5 | 0.1 |
2002 | 6.6 | 0.0 |
2001 | 6.6 | 0.1 |
2000 | 6.7 | 0.0 |
1999 | 6.7 | 0.1 |
1998 | 6.8 | 0.0 |
1997 | 6.8 | 0.1 |
1996 | 6.9 | 0.1 |
1995 | 7.0 | 0.0 |
1994 | 7.0 | 0.1 |
1993 | 7.1 | 0.1 |
1992 | 7.2 | 0.2 |
1991 | 7.4 | 0.1 |
1990 | 7.5 |
